Signs You Need a Hail Damage Assessment
Granule Loss in Gutters or Downspouts
You might see an unusual amount of sand-like debris collecting in your gutters or at the bottom of your downspouts. This is especially noticeable after a heavy rain following a severe storm. Hailstones impact your shingles and dislodge the protective mineral granules that shield the asphalt layer from UV rays and weather.
This loss of granules exposes the shingle's core, significantly reducing its lifespan and protective capabilities. Exposed asphalt rapidly degrades under our intense summer sun and winter freeze-thaw cycles. Ignoring this early warning sign leads to brittleness, cracking, and eventual leaks that accelerate the need for a full roof replacement.
Dents and Dings on Metal Components
You might observe small, circular indentations or pockmarks on your metal gutters, downspouts, and flashing around chimneys or vents. You can also spot these telltale signs on outdoor AC units, mailboxes, or aluminum siding. These dents are direct evidence of hail impact, and their size indicates the severity of the hailstones that struck your property.
While the dents themselves might seem purely cosmetic, they are crucial indicators for a roofing professional. If your durable metal fixtures are dented, it is highly likely that your softer asphalt shingles sustained similar or more critical damage. Furthermore, heavily dented gutters can lead to improper water drainage, potentially causing foundation issues or fascia rot over time.
Bruised or Soft Spots on Shingles
When inspecting your roof, you might feel soft, spongy areas on shingles, or see dark, irregularly shaped spots. These spots occur where granules have been completely knocked off, exposing the underlying fiberglass matting. Hail impact can bruise or fracture this matting without necessarily breaking completely through the shingle.
These weakened spots are prime locations for water infiltration. Over time, heavy rains and melting snow will exploit these vulnerabilities, leading to leaks, mold growth in your attic, and potential structural damage. These bruises weaken the shingle's structural integrity, making it highly susceptible to further damage from the elements.
Unexplained Leaks or Water Stains
You might start seeing water stains on your ceilings, especially in upper-level rooms, or notice dampness in your attic spaces. In many cases, these interior symptoms appear weeks or even months after a hailstorm rolled through Rochester. This delayed reaction happens because micro-fractures initially caused by hail slowly allow water to seep through the layers.
Once the compromised shingle seals fail completely, the trapped moisture eventually manifests as visible leaks inside your home. Leaks of any size can lead to extensive and costly damage, including ruined insulation, damaged drywall, and compromised structural components. What Causes Hail Damage to Manifest on Your Roof
Direct Hail Impact
Hailstones are essentially solid ice pellets that fall from severe thunderstorms and strike your roof with varying degrees of force. The size, density, and speed of the falling hail determine the exact extent of the damage left behind. Large, dense hailstones carry enough kinetic energy to instantly shatter shingles or punch through weaker roofing materials.
Rochester is located in a region prone to severe thunderstorms, especially during the volatile spring and summer months. These seasonal storms frequently generate hail capable of causing significant damage upon direct downward impact. Wind-Driven Hail
Unlike vertical hail impact, wind-driven hail comes at a sharp angle, often striking specific sides of a roof, siding, and other vertical surfaces. This angled assault can lead to severe damage concentrated on just one or two roof facets. Meanwhile, the opposite side of the roof might remain relatively untouched by the storm.
Our proximity to Lake Ontario contributes to dynamic weather patterns, including the strong, gusting winds that frequently accompany our hailstorms. These winds propel hail horizontally, impacting roofs and exterior elements much differently than straight-down hail. Age and Condition of Roofing Materials
Older roofs or those that have experienced significant wear and tear are naturally more susceptible to hail damage. Brittle shingles, fatigued sealants, or already compromised granule layers offer far less resistance to physical impacts. A brand-new roof might shrug off a minor hailstorm, but an aging roof will likely suffer severe bruising or cracking from the exact same storm.
Rochester has many established neighborhoods with homes that feature roofs nearing the end of their functional lifespan. Even if a roof isn't incredibly old, years of exposure to our harsh winters and fluctuating temperatures will degrade materials over time. Complications with Insurance Claims
Beyond the immediate costs of ignoring damage, delaying action can drastically reduce your roof's effective lifespan and prematurely force a full replacement. Furthermore, insurance companies operate on strict timelines and often have hard limits for filing claims related to storm damage. If you wait too long to have your roof assessed, your insurance provider might argue that the damage is due to neglect rather than the storm.
This delay could easily result in a completely denied claim, leaving you to cover the entire cost of a new roof out-of-pocket. Prompt action not only protects your financial investment but also ensures you have the documented proof needed for a successful claim.
